Flu and Covid vaccinations surge by one million thanks to The Sun’s Do The Double campaign

FLU and Covid vaccinations are soaring thanks to Central Recorder’s Do The Double campaign.

We ask Brits to take precautions against these viruses, before the World Cup in Qatar begins on Sunday.

Since launching our campaign last week, the number jabbed against flu has surged by a million

The number of people who have been vaccinated against the flu has increased by one million since we launched our campaign last week.Credit: Getty

Since launching our campaign last week, the number jabbed against flu has surged from 15million to 16million — out of 33million eligible.

Out of 26 million, covid injections grew from 14million to 14.6million.

Health minister Maria Caulfield said yesterday: “I welcome Central Recorder’s continued support of our vaccine programme.

“I know readers are excited to spend quality time with their loved ones this Christmas.

“However, we can anticipate that as people meet more than they have been able to during the last few winters, Covid and flu may spread more quickly.”

Professor Sir Stephen Powis, NHS medical director, urged: “Give yourself maximum protection before England kick off their campaign on Monday.”

Three Lions World Cup legends Sir Geoff Hurst (left) and Gary Lineker (right) are supporting our efforts.

Figures show 6,263 people in England booked flu shots online last weekend — more than double the 3,031 the weekend before.

17 million people are still eligible for flu vaccines, and 11 million can receive an Omicron Covid booster.

Ministers want to increase jab use among health care workers. Only five percent are currently vaccinated for flu and 12 percent against Covid.

Online appointments can be booked by calling 119, contacting a pharmacy, or contacting a GP surgery.
